According to experts, only three percent of the people who try to quit smoking every year are successful. But despite these sobering odds, studies suggest that there are many smoking-cessation products and behaviors that work. In this article from MSNBC, one reporter outlines many of the pharmaceutical, behavioral, technological, and even social methods that experts say may help you kick the cigarette habit once and for all.
